Why Mechanical Watches Benefit From Consistent Daily Routines
For many watch enthusiasts, a mechanical timepiece is more than a tool for keeping time—it is a small, self-contained machine whose performance reflects how it is worn, stored, and cared for. While most owners think about accuracy or appearance, the everyday habits that surround a watch often have a deeper influence than expected.
Mechanical movements are designed to operate within steady conditions. Temperature shifts, irregular motion, and inconsistent resting positions can all introduce small variations. These changes are rarely dramatic, but over weeks and months, the cumulative effect becomes noticeable. A watch that stays within its expected rate range today may drift slightly if worn sporadically or left fully static for long periods.
Daily wear naturally provides the energy a movement needs. However, many collectors rotate between multiple watches. When a timepiece spends several days unworn, its lubricants cool and settle, and its mainspring may relax completely. None of this harms the watch, but the first few hours after restarting the movement often behave differently from fully stabilized operation. This is part of why long-term accuracy tests typically recommend observing the watch after at least 24 hours of continuous running.
Storage also plays a subtle role. Placing a watch in different positions—dial up, crown down, or on its side—can produce variations depending on the movement’s architecture and regulation. Some enthusiasts intentionally use positional variance to balance daily rate differences, while others prefer keeping their watches active, allowing the movement to stay in a consistent state.
For collectors who rotate frequently, tools such as a watch winder simply help maintain that stability. A winder does not “improve” accuracy, but it preserves a uniform environment by keeping the movement running rather than cycling between activity and complete rest.
